MPhil / PhD Plant Pathology At KNUST

Plant pathology (also phytopathology) is the scientific study of diseases in plants caused by pathogens (infectious organisms) and environmental conditions (physiological factors).

PhD Plant Pathology At KNUST Degree.

PhD Programmes (Full-Time) are of Four (4) Calendar Years and (PartTime) are of Five (5) Calendar Years duration.

PhD Plant Pathology At KNUST Entry Requirement.

Candidates applying for Doctor of Philosophy degree must have a Master’s
degree or its equivalent from a recognised institution and shall submit
evidence of funding and demonstrate ability to undertake original research
in any of the fields stated above.

MPhil Plant Pathology  Degree

Masters Programmes (Full-Time) are of Two (2) Calendar Years and
(Part-Time) Three (3) Calendar Years duration.

MPhil Plant Pathology At KNUST Entry Requirement.

At the time of application, applicants should possess a Bachelor’s Degree or
its equivalent from a recognised institution in the relevant field of study.
Preference will be given to applicants with a First Class or Second Class
(Upper/Lower) Division degrees.
